Mukhtar Ansari Death: Following the demise of notorious leader Mukhtar Ansari on the evening of March 28, his family has vehemently contested his death as a premeditated murder orchestrated by a conspiracy. Despite medical assertions of a heart attack, Ansari's family points to suspicious findings in his post-mortem report, alleging foul play.
The post-mortem report of Mukhtar Ansari revealed a yellow area near his heart, prompting his family to allege poisoning. However, medical professionals suggest that the yellow area may indicate a clot, not necessarily poison. The cause of death was officially attributed to a heart attack.
Afzal Ansari, Mukhtar's brother, has persistently raised concerns about his treatment before his demise. Afzal recounts Mukhtar's expressed desire for treatment at another hospital due to deteriorating health. Despite their plea for alternative treatment, authorities delayed the decision, eventually transferring Mukhtar to jail on a wheelchair.
Afzal Ansari revealed Mukhtar's apprehensions during a virtual court appearance on March 27, where he allegedly expressed fears of being harmed and claimed poisoning. Forensic experts suggested that slow poisoning could lead to fatal outcomes within a month, pointing to anomalies observed in Mukhtar's autopsy.
Afzal Ansari remains optimistic about seeking justice through India's legal system. He vows to pursue accountability for those responsible for Mukhtar's demise, be it prison staff, medical personnel, or government entities. Asserting the possession of compelling evidence, Afzal pledges transparency in due course, promising revelations of pertinent information.
As the controversy surrounding Mukhtar Ansari's demise intensifies, his family's claims of foul play cast a shadow over the circumstances of his death. With demands for accountability and justice, the case awaits further investigation to ascertain the truth behind the allegations of murder.
